Episode narrativeepisode_narrativeSevere thunderstorms developed and moved across much of central and northeast Kansas during the late afternoon and evening of April 29th. The storms produced large hail, damaging winds and 5 confirmed tornadoes. All of the tornadoes were rated EF0 or EF1.
Event narrativeevent_narrativeTrained spotter reported a funnel cloud.
